How is the PGDM dual country program in the IMT Ghaziabad?

You will be surprised to know that PGDM Dual Country (DCP) and regular PGDM courses are similar with the only difference being that PGDM DC would let you have your 1st year in Dubai. My sister recently completed her DC course, and here are some of the similarities and differences between both the courses you need to know before opting for this course:

  • For both DCP and PGDM, the subjects are the same however the books differ by being global and Indian editions respectively.
  • In DCP, you have to take the initiative for projects, competitions, and events individually. Whereas, in PGDM, you will get assisted by committees.
  • The infrastructure of IMT Ghaziabad is brilliant and offers better and unique campus life, however, the fees are also a lot.
  • You will see almost no difference in placements of either course as they are conducted in Ghaziabad in the 2nd year.
  • There is also no difference in the selection process for the interviews.
  • Finding a summer placement while belonging to DCP might be challenging.

All in all, DCP is arguably a good course for business enthusiasts. However, every great thing comes with a cost. This course is a bit expensive. If you feel that placements are the ultimate goal for you, pursuing regular PGDM from IMT Ghaziabad would do. But if you see your scope in global business and budget is not a constraint for you, go for DCP without a second thought.

Which will give me the exposure and on-site working experience: XLRI, HRM, or BM?

One of my friends is studying at XLRI. To her, there is no difference or classification of the amount of international exposure or on-site opportunities, based on specializations. The points below provide a clear picture of the modes of international exposure that students of XLRI receive during their course and afterward.

  • There is a student exchange program in XLRI, which provides foreign learning opportunities to students.
  • The institute has tie-ups with several international business schools like ESADE, Audencia, Darden, and EM Lyon.
  • Almost 20% of students from the batch get the opportunity to spend a semester in one of the foreign institutes. Among them, most of the seats are available to HR and BM students.
  • Students get the benefit of interacting with international students and get used to the global perspective of MBA.
  • In terms of internships and placements, the working experience of candidates totally depends upon the job role offered by the company.
  • In certain cases, companies send their summer interns abroad to their offices.
  • There are HR interns from HUL, who worked in the United Kingdom during their internship period.

Therefore, specialization is not the mode of distinguishing chances for on-site opportunities, and the factor is entirely based on the company’s business requirements.

Which is better, SPJIMR PGPFMB or SP Jain GFMB?

SPJIMR PGPFMB (Post Graduate Programme in Family Managed Business) is a better and clear choice between the two.

This program was launched by SPJIMR in the year 1997, so it is quite a renowned program. This program has a network of 4000+ alumni to take guidance from. This program offers a classroom learning experience, and it last for 18 months. 

The fee for the program is 16 lac for 18 months. While the GFMB program was launched recently by SP Jain Global, so if you have a choice, then I would recommend you to go for PGPFMB.

What is EPGP? Can someone explain more details about IIM Raipur's ePGP?

The Executive Post Graduate Programme (ePGP) in Management at IIM Raipur is a comprehensive and rigorous two-year postgraduate program that offers students the opportunity to earn a Master of Business Administration (MBA) degree upon successful completion. This program is unique in that it is delivered in a mixed-mode format, which combines Direct-to-Device (D2D) classes with on-campus visits. This approach allows participants to attend classes from the comfort of their own homes while also providing opportunities for face-to-face interaction with faculty and peers.

One of the key strengths of the ePGP program is its focus on real-world business situations. The curriculum is designed to provide students with a thorough understanding of general management theories, soft skills, and analytical approaches. Additionally, the course is closely aligned with IIM Raipur's flagship full-time PGP program, which means that students will be taught by the same accomplished professors and will have access to the same resources and opportunities as their full-time counterparts.

While most IIM Raipur long-term programs are residential, the ePGP is designed to be flexible, allowing participants to balance their studies with their professional and personal commitments. This format is particularly well-suited for working professionals who are looking to advance their careers while continuing to work.

In summary, The Executive Post Graduate Programme (ePGP) in Management at IIM Raipur is a highly respected and comprehensive MBA program that provides students with a comprehensive understanding of management theories, soft skills, and analytical approaches, while offering the flexibility of direct-to-device classes and campus visits. It's a perfect fit for working professionals looking to advance their careers while continuing to work.
